I just tried this on our demo site which is using the i7media mobile kit skin. I tested with my iphone 4s. The mobile menu by design is hidden and revealed by clicking an icon in the top left corner of the page. If I login using the login module it does not remove the menu from the page, it is just hidden again as it should be until the icon is clicked again. Maybe something different is happening on your site.

Myself I'm not a fan of the login module, we implemented that because some people wanted it but I never use it on any of my sites, I prefer to use the standard login page. Any problem with the login module is just limitations of the module itself. Mobile Kit is just a skin with a special menu control, there is nothing in mobile kit that could be changed to fix or change the behavior of the login module.

My advice if you don't like the way the login module works on mobile phones, then don't use it on mobile, go into the module settings in the general tab and set Publish Mode for "Web Only", and let mobile users just use the normal login page.
